Angela Ahrendts opens Apple’s first store in South Korea

Angela Ahrendts, Apple’s senior vice president of Retail, has welcomed guest to the company’s first store in South Korea, located in Garosu-gil, a premium shopping district in Seoul.

We’re thrilled to open a new home for our customers in the vibrant city of Seoul and we look forward to continuing to grow in Korea,” said Angela Ahrendts, Apple’s senior vice president of Retail. “Our stores are gathering places for the community where everyone is welcome to connect, learn and create.”

Apple first commented on the new store back in January 2017, sharing their excitement about opening their first Apple Store in Korea, one of the world’s economic centers and a leader in telecommunication and technology.
